Wrestler Jones Grabs AWN Rookie of the Year

West Virginia University redshirt freshman Greg Jones has been named rookie of the year by the editors of Amateur Wrestling News magazine.

Jones, who finished the year with a record of 34-2, won the NCAA title at 174 pounds with a 12-5 victory over Princeton's Greg Parker.

Jones dominated his opponents throughout the season, and rang up a 62-27 scoring margin at the NCAA championships.

He was also named the Eastern Wrestling League (EWL) rookie of the year and wrestler of the year, in addition to being named the EWL tournament's outstanding wrestler.

Jones set the WVU record for wins by a freshman and had the seventh-most wins in a season in school history en route to becoming WVU's third national champion.
